详细解释


cope
v.intr.(不及物动词)coped,cop.ing,copes To contend or strive, especially on even terms or with success:应付:竞争或奋斗,尤指机会均等地或取得成功地:例句:coping with child rearing and a full-time job.一面抚养孩子一面做份全职工作
To contend with difficulties and act to overcome them:对抗:与困难作斗争并且克服它们:例句:.Facing unprecedented problems, the Federal Reserve of the early 930s couldn`t cope.(Robert J. Samuelson).20世纪30年代联邦储备银行面对空前没有的问题,无计可施.(罗伯特J.塞缪尔森)
来源:Middle English copen, coupen [to strike] 中古英语 copen, coupen [打击] from Old French couper 源自 古法语 couper from Vulgar Latin *colp3re 源自 俗拉丁语 *colp3re from Late Latin colpus [blow] 源自 后期拉丁语 colpus [击] from Latin colaphus 源自 拉丁语 colaphus from Greek kolaphos 源自 希腊语 kolaphos

cope 2
n.(名词)A long ecclesiastical vestment worn over an alb or surplice.长袍:一种传教士所穿的长袍,穿在白长袍或白法衣外面A covering resembling a cloak or mantle.斗篷状覆盖物:一种类似长袍或斗蓬的遮盖物A coping.墙帽v.tr.(及物动词)coped,cop.ing,copes To cover or dress in a cope.笼罩:穿上或覆盖斗篷式长袍To provide with coping:给…盖墙压顶:例句:cope a wall.给一座墙加上盖顶
来源:Middle English cope 中古英语 cope from Old English -c3p 源自 古英语 -c3p from Medieval Latin c3pa [cloak] 源自 中世纪拉丁语 c3pa [斗篷] from Late Latin cappa 源自 后期拉丁语 cappa
